Onkyo Debuts TX-NR1009: The World's First 9-Channel A/V Receiver With DTS Neo:X™ Technology

Onkyo has introduced the world's first home theater receiver to feature DTS Neo:X™ multidimensional audio technology, delivering a highly realistic sound experience for consumers. The remarkable DTS Neo:X technology, as implemented on the new Onkyo TX-NR1009, enables customers to employ up to nine loudspeakers with distinct direction clues that enhance the height and space dimensions of a home theater room beyond the capabilities of current seven channel systems—creating a lifelike 3-D soundscape…
Yamaha MCR-N560 Micro Component System Offers Network Streaming Of High-Res Audio

Yamaha today introduced the MCR-N560, a PianoCraft series micro component system for music lovers who want to access their music libraries from home networks and mobile devices, as well as from more traditional sources like CDs and FM radio. It also caters to the discerning music enthusiast, offering high-resolution audio FLAC/WAV 192 kHz/24-bit signal compatibility. In addition to exceptional sound quality, the system has a compact, yet luxurious design that can be placed virtually anywhere in any room…
Pioneer SC-1222 And SC-1522 AV Receivers Feature Class D3 Amplification

Pioneer Electronics (USA) Inc. integrates Class D3 digital amplification into two of its flagship Pioneer® branded receivers, the SC-1222 (7.2-channel) and SC-1522 (9.2-channel), bringing powerful audio and video performance with increased customization capabilities to a wider audience of home theater enthusiasts for the first time. The receivers are built with custom installation features that offer users and installers multi-room setup options, multiple HDMI® inputs and PC Setup control, as well as the latest technologies including Apple’s AirPlay®, DLNA® 1.5, Windows® 7 compatibility, Internet radio and Advanced MCACC® auto room calibration…
